The Effects Of 25(OH)VD In Serum On Ovulation Induction In PCOS Patients

Objective: In this paper,the clinical datum of 126 women with polycystic ovary syndrome(PCOS)and 82 women of childbearing age were retrospectively analyzed,to investigate the relationship between the level of different 25(OH)VD in the serum and metabolic characteristics of patients with PCOS,and to observe the influence of the level of 25(OH)VD on the function of ovarian stimulation and pregnancy complications among patients with PCOS.Method: Patients treated in Reproductive Medicine Center of our Hospital from January 2019 to December 2020 were screened.There are 126 PCOS patients diagnosed according to Health Industry Standards of the People’s Republic of China for the Diagnosis of Polycystic Ovary Syndrome formulated by the Ministry of Health in 2011,which complicated with ovulation disorders and treated with ovulation induction were included in the study group,and 82 women of normal reproductive age who underwent pre-pregnancy physical examination in our department during the same period were included in the control group.We retrospectively analyzed their medical records which including serum 25(OH)VD,sex hormones:follicle stimulating hormone(FSH),interstitial cell stimulating hormone(LH),testoterone(T),LH/FSH;four items of blood lipids:total cholesterol(TC),triglyceride(TG),low density lipoprotein(LDL),high density lipoprotein(HDL);fasting plasma glucose(FPG),fasting insulin(FINS),insulin resistance index(HOMA-IR)and other serological index,as well as their age,height,weight,body mass index(BMI)and past medical history and so on.SPSS 26.0 statistical software was used to compare the differences of various indexes between PCOS patients and healthy women.According to different serum 25(OH)VD levels,PCOS patients were further divided into three groups: 25(OH)VD severe deficiency group,25(OH)VD deficiency group and 25(OH)VD normal group.The correlation between serum 25(OH)VD level and various indexesand its influence on ovulation induction effect and pregnancy outcome were analyzed.Results:1.There were no statistically significant differences in age,TC,TG,LDL,HDL between PCOS patients and normal women(P >0.05),while BMI,LH,LH/FSH,T,FPG,FINS,HOMA-IR and other indexes in PCOS group were higher than those in control group(P<0.05).The levels of FSH and 25(OH)VD in this group were lower than those in the control group,and the differences were statistically significant(P<0.05).2.Comparison of different serum 25(OH)VD levels in PCOS patients,There were no significant differences in age,FSH,LH,LH/FSH,TG and FPG among PCOS patients with different 25(OH)VD levels(P>0.05).BMI of the 25(OH)VD severe deficiency group was significantly higher than that of the deficiency group and the normal group,and the difference was statistically significant(P<0.05).The levels of T,FINS and HOMA-IR in 25(OH)VD severe deficiency group were higher than those in normal group and deficiency group,and the differences were statistically significant(P<0.05).The HDL level of 25(OH)VD normal group was higher than that of severe deficiency group and deficiency group,while LDL level was lower than that of deficiency group and severe deficiency group,and the difference was statistically significant(P<0.05).There was no correlation between age,FPG,LH,FSH,LH/FSH,TC,TG,LDL and25(OH)VD(P>0.05),but BMI(r=-0.199),T(r=-0.19),FINS(r=-0.26),HOMA-IR(r=-0.22)and 25(OH)VD level are negatively correlated(P<0.05),and a positive correlation between HDL(r=0.152)and 25(OH)VD level(P<0.05).3.Comparison of ovulation induction results of PCOS patients with different serum25(OH)VD levels showed that the endometrial thickness of the three groups was different in different 25(OH)VD groups on ovulation day,but the difference was not statistically significant(P>0.05),while the cycle ovulation rate of 25(OH)VD severe deficiency group was statistically lower than that in the deficiency group and the normal group,and the difference was statistically significant(P<0.05).4.Compared with pregnancy outcomes of different serum 25(OH)VD levels,the cyclic clinical pregnancy rates of 25(OH)VD severe deficiency group,deficiency group and normal group were 12.3%,13.7% and 38.5%,respectively,the periodic clinical pregnancy rate of 25(OH)VD normal group was higher than that of severe deficiency group and deficiency group(P<0.05),but there were no statistical differences in early abortion rate,premature delivery rate and full term birth rate among the three groups(P>0.05).Conclusion:1.The serum 25(OH)VD levels of PCOS patients was lower than that of healthy women of childbearing age.2.Serum 25(OH)VD levels in PCOS patients were negatively correlated with BMI,HOMA-IR,T and FINS,and positively correlated with HDL.3.Compared with the 25(OH)VD normal group,the periodic ovulation rate of PCOS patients in the severe deficiency group was significantly lower,but there was no significant difference between the deficiency group and the normal group.4.There was no significant difference in the cycle clinical pregnancy rate of PCOS patients between the 25(OH)VD severe deficiency group and the deficiency group,but both groups were significantly lower than the normal group.
